One small practical step that often eases some of the worry with a home warranty is to create a simple paper trail early. If you have not already, call the warranty company soon to open the claim and ask exactly what documentation they require, write down the date, time and name of who you spoke with, and if you can, take a short video of the short cycling and keep your filter and thermostat records handy. Having that in one folder can make the next conversation with the technician or adjuster feel less overwhelming, whatever they decide.
